#2 is a common number for goalies in both the Czech Republic and Slovakia. It comes from the time when the goalies for teams wore #1 and #2

Indeed. Sort of the reverse of how it is in Canada in the younger leagues where the biggest-sized sweater is generally 30 or 31. I remember generally getting somewhere between 24-28 growing up as I was one of the bigger guys on my team.
